MIPIOS –Medical Image Processing Application Oriented For Mobile Devices
Journal Title: Acta Technica Napocensis- Electronica-Telecomunicatii (Electronics and Telecommunications) - Year 2012, Vol 53, Issue 3
Abstract
Mobility is thought as a key concept that fundamentally changed our way of working and interacting during professional life. However, mobility is a concept of particular interest in the field of medicine and particularly in tele-health. In this paper we present a novel application whose main objective is to take advantage of the major advances of mobile devices for immediate application in the medical domain. We designed our application entitled MIPiOS (Medical Image Processing on iOS) for manipulating, analyzing and processing medical images in DICOM format by using the benefits of touchscreens. With the addition of the Retina Display for several mobile devices produced by Apple, our proposed application’s benefits are even more easily to be exploited because of better finger gestures recognition, better resolution and better contrast.
